Texas Ranger Richard Wolf (LaSceena Rosa) is called upon to find two missing sisters whose family has been murdered. A former search and rescue operative for the US Military, Wolf long ago stopped accepted these types of requests because he had seen more than his fair share of evil and wasted life and knew as well as anyone how these situations typically ended in tragedy. But this time was different, Katerina Fisher was once a key witness to a major murder trial and Wolf had been assigned to her witness protection detail. He had come to know and love Katerina and was determined that whoever took her and her sister would regret it. But why would Katerina be targeted now? The trial was long over and the perpetrator was in jail. Was there something more that Katerina knew that someone was afraid to find out, possibly something even she herself did not remember? These questions are on Wolf's mind as he follows a twisted trail of betrayal, politics, and deceit. Can the White Wolf find the missing sisters and bring their captors to justice? If he does, will he be able to live with the truth of what he discover?
